Which of the following statements about seat belts is FALSE?
Correct answer
- Rear-seat passengers don't have to wear seat belts.
- If your vehicle has both lap belts and shoulder belts, wear both.
- If you are in an accident, your chances of being hurt or killed will be greatly reduced if you wear a safety belt.
Explanation
Montana law requires every occupant (including the driver) of a moving vehicle to wear a safety belt or suitable child restraint. A driver who violates the law will be fined $20. Studies have shown that if you're in an accident, your chances of being hurt or killed will be greatly reduced if you're wearing a safety belt.
